Iraq Flag Flag Information three equal horizontal bands of red (top), white, and black the Takbir (Arabic expression meaning "God is great") in green Arabic script is centered in the white band the band colors derive from the Arab Liberation flag and represent oppression (black), overcome through bloody struggle (red), to be replaced by a bright future (white) the Council of Representatives approved this flag in 2008 as a compromise replacement for the Ba'thist SADDAM-era flag note: similar to the flag of Syria, which has two stars but no script Yemen, which has a plain white band and that of Egypt, which has a golden Eagle of Saladin centered in the white band
